When treated with a standard hypertension drug, half of patients experience a marked decrease in blood pressure, a quarter of them have a moderate decrease in blood pressure, 10% have only a slight decrease, and the rest have either no change or a slight increase in blood pressure. When a new drug was trialled on a random sample of 200 hypertension patients, the following results were obtained: Response Marked Decrease Moderate Decrease Slight Decrease No change or slight increase Count 118 58 14 10 Do these results indicate that outcomes under the new drug differ from those on the standard treatment? Evaluate with a suitable hypothesis test at 1% significance level. If you think the outcomes differ, indicate, with reasons, whether the new drug is better or worse than the standard drug
